I have a problem with this quest too.

So I got Kesai to help me with dreaming, but when I come to her after a day and we go to the door of the Dreambuilder, I can't enter it (its locked). I finished the quest to complete it and used it after it was done. I recall that a feather was the key, but I think it disappeared from the inventory after I used the Dreambuilder. I wouldn't have discard it. So any ideas?

Did you install that mod halfway through the playthrough rather than from the start?

If memory serves, that's what happened to me when I did that, because the dreambuilder was geared to consume the feather on first use, in the vanilla game. I had to have the mod from the start, or at least go back to a much earlier save, to get this to work.
